对 50年代以来生产上大面积推广的主要玉米品种的研究表明 :随着玉米品种的更替 ,群体光合速率增强 ,群体光合衰减率降低 ,呼吸消耗所占总光合的百分率下降。灌浆期当代品种中、下部叶片的群体光合速率明显高于老品种。种植密度是影响玉米群体光合速率的主要因素 ,在高、中、低三种密度条件下 ,当代品种均有较高的群体光合速率 ,表现出耐密性强、适应性广、源足库大产量高的特点。
The research on the main maize varieties promoted widely since 1950s showed that with the replacement of maize varieties, the photosynthetic rate of population increased, the photosynthetic decay rate of population decreased and the percentage of total photosynthesis of respiration decreased. The photosynthetic rate of middle and lower leaves of contemporary cultivars at grain filling stage was significantly higher than that of old ones. Planting density was the main factor affecting the photosynthetic rate of maize population. Under the conditions of high, medium and low density, the contemporary varieties had higher population photosynthetic rate, showing strong tolerance, wide adaptability, High yield characteristics.
